Time-Saving Appliances

Modern kitchen appliances really do save a ton of time. An Instant Pot, for example, replaces six separate gadgets. It pressure cooks, slow cooks, steams, and sautés—pretty wild how fast it works.

Air fryers? They cook meals about 25% quicker than your old oven. Plus, you use less oil and still get that crispy finish. Most can handle food for four to six people, so they're pretty handy for families.

Food processors chop veggies in seconds, which is a lifesaver. They also whip up dough, shred cheese, and blend sauces. Get a solid one, and you’ll be set for both small snacks and bigger meals.

Popular Time-Saving Options:

  • Rice cookers with delay timers
  • Bread makers with overnight settings
  • Electric pressure cookers
  • High-speed blenders for smoothies

These practical gifts for busy moms really do lighten the load in the kitchen. They make it easier for moms to whip up healthy meals, even on those crazy weekdays.

Aids for Better Sleep

Weighted blankets are great for reducing stress and helping with sleep. Go for one that’s about 10% of the user’s body weight.

Essential oil diffusers make bedrooms feel calm and inviting. Timers are a nice touch, and oils like lavender or chamomile really help with relaxation.

Sleep masks in silk or bamboo block out light without being uncomfortable. Some even have cooling gel inserts for extra comfort.

Sleep improvement tools:

  • White noise machines
  • Cooling pillows
  • Herbal teas for bedtime
  • Blue light blocking glasses

Smart Home and Kitchen Innovations

Most moms appreciate tech that saves time and makes life simpler. Smart kitchen appliances and connected home devices offer real solutions for easier cooking and home management.

Connected Home Devices

Smart home gadgets help moms juggle everything a little easier. Voice assistants like Amazon Echo or Google Nest can set timers, make shopping lists, and control other devices—all hands-free.

Smart thermostats learn your family’s routine and adjust temps automatically. That means lower energy bills and a comfy home, with less effort.

Popular Connected Devices:

  • Smart doorbells with video
  • Automated lighting
  • WiFi security cameras
  • Smart locks with keypads

Robot vacuums take care of floors on their own. Models like Roomba or Shark IQ map your space and recharge themselves.

Smart plugs turn regular gadgets into connected ones. You can schedule your coffee maker or turn off forgotten devices from anywhere.
